Where is Xinpai?
Where is Xinpai located?
Xinpai, Guangxi Zhuang Autonomous Region, China (approx. 22.7225°, 107.3211°)
Where is Xinpai on the map?
Xinpai - Litsun
{"latitude":22.7225,"longitude":107.3211,"title":"Xinpai"}